Preparing for a mechanical engineer interview involves anticipating questions across three core categories: personal motivation, behavioral competencies, and technical proficiency. Recruiters use this structured interview approach to thoroughly assess a candidate's fit for a role that demands strong problem-solving skills and the ability to work under pressure. Understanding these categories and preparing clear, concise answers is the most effective strategy for success.
What Personal Questions Can You Expect in a Mechanical Engineer Interview?
Job interviews often begin with personal questions designed to break the ice and provide insight into your motivations and career aspirations. These questions help recruiters gauge your personality and long-term fit within the team and company culture. Your goal is to answer authentically while demonstrating passion and alignment with the role.
- "Tell me about yourself." This is your elevator pitch. Focus on your educational background, key projects, and professional experiences relevant to mechanical engineering. Briefly connect your personal interests to the role if they demonstrate applicable skills, such as a hobby in robotics or 3D printing.
- "Why do you want to be a mechanical engineer?" Here, you must showcase genuine passion. Discuss what sparked your interest and how your experiences have solidified your career choice. Mention specific projects or achievements that confirm your commitment.
- "What are your career goals?" It is crucial to balance ambition with genuine interest in the position you are applying for. Explain how this role fits into your broader career path, emphasizing your desire to contribute and grow with the company specifically.
How Do Behavioral Questions Assess Your Suitability for the Role?
Behavioral questions are based on the premise that past behavior is the best predictor of future performance. For mechanical engineers, who often work in high-stakes, collaborative environments, recruiters use these questions to evaluate soft skills like teamwork, conflict resolution, and stress management. The most effective way to answer is by using the STAR method (Situation, Task, Action, Result) to structure your responses.
- "Describe a time you were under pressure at work." Recruiters want evidence of your resilience. Describe a specific situation with a tight deadline or technical challenge, explain the actions you took to manage the pressure, and highlight the successful outcome.
- "Describe a conflict you had with a colleague." This assesses your interpersonal skills. Focus on a professional disagreement, the steps you took to resolve it constructively, and what you learned from the experience. The emphasis should be on collaboration and a positive resolution.
- "Describe a time you failed." Honesty is valued. Choose a real but minor professional setback, explain what you learned from it, and most importantly, detail how you applied that lesson to improve your future work. This demonstrates maturity and a growth mindset.
What Technical Questions Will Test Your Engineering Knowledge?
The technical interview segment is designed to validate the expertise listed on your resume. The complexity of questions will vary based on the seniority of the role, but they all aim to confirm your foundational knowledge and practical application skills. Thoroughly review the job description to anticipate specific areas of focus.
Common technical questions include:
- What is the significance of tolerance in engineering? (Assesses understanding of manufacturing and design constraints)
- What is a process flow diagram (PFD)? (Tests knowledge of system design and documentation)
- Explain the laws of thermodynamics. (Evaluates grasp of core mechanical engineering principles)
When answering, be precise. If asked to define a term like knurling (a manufacturing process used to create a roughened surface on a workpiece for improved grip), provide a clear definition and a practical example of its application.
To maximize your chances, follow these steps:
- Research the company and its projects to tailor your answers.
- Practice the STAR method aloud for behavioral questions.
- Review fundamental engineering concepts and be prepared to apply them to hypothetical scenarios.
- Prepare thoughtful questions to ask the interviewer, showing your engagement and interest.
